§ 9-254 — Title to streets
Arizona·Title 9 Arizona Revised Statutes·Ch. 2 FORM OF GOVERNMENT·Art. 3 Town Incorporated Under Common Council Government
Upon filing a map or plat, the fee of the streets, alleys, avenues, highways, parks and other parcels of ground reserved therein to the use of the public vests in the town, in trust, for the uses therein expressed. If the town is not incorporated, then the fee vests in the county until the town becomes incorporated.
